Manual de Instalación - BRIDGE Manager
...
- Por tienda: funciona local en cada tienda, en donde se permite realizar las operaciones de la propia tienda, monitorear su situación, realizar configuraciones locales.
- Central: centraliza la información de todas las tiendas, permite realizar configuraciones generales a todas las tiendas y es quien recibe la información proveniente de los sistemas externos, para luego replicarlo a las tiendas, en caso de corresponder.
Gliffy Diagram | ||||
---|---|---|---|---|
|
Para realizar la instalación local en una tienda o en forma centralizada se utiliza un mismo instalador y se seleccionará el modo (tienda/central) al momento de la instalación.
...
Expandir |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Si posee permisos de administrador del servidor puede iniciar la instalación haciendo doble click en el archivo instalador. Si se realiza este paso y no tuviera permisos, se recibe el siguiente mensaje y no permite continuar la instalación. Si no tuviera permisos de administrador, se necesita abrir la ventana de línea de comando en modo administrador: Navegar hasta el directorio en donde se encuentre el archivo instalador. Desde ese directorio, ejecutar el siguiente comando, indicando el nombre del archivo instalador disponible:
Ejemplo: c:\Descargas\java –jar bridge-manager-installer-7.0.0.jar En el caso de que se quiera forzar el idioma del instalador al español, agregar el parámetro del idioma: java -jar -Duser.language=es bridge-manager-installer-7.0.0.jar Al ejecutar el instalador, comenzará a extraer los archivos necesarios para la instalación. Paso a pasoLuego de la extracción de los archivos, se presentan una serie de pantallas donde son requeridos datos para completar la instalación. En caso de requerir cancelar el proceso de instalación en cualquiera de las pantallas, se debe presionar el botón "Cancelar". A continuación se presentan cada una y se detalla la información requerida. (1) Paso: Opciones de instalación obligatoriasCompletar:
Nota: si el directorio no existe, se informará con un mensaje.
(2) Paso: Componentes a instalarCompletar:
(3) Paso: Configuración de la base de datos de Bridge Manager - BM CentralEn el caso de haber seleccionado Tipo de instalación = Central, solicita la siguiente información para la creación de la base de datos. En el caso de que la base de datos indicada no exista, se creará y se creará el usuario con la contraseña indicada. Completar:
Utilizando de la opción "Verificar conexión con la base de datos" se pueden corroborar los datos ingresados, en caso de que exista la base de datos. NOTA: los nombres de los hosts deben ser ingresados en letra minúscula (3.b) Paso: Configuración de la base de datos de Bridge Manager - BM TiendaEn el caso de haber seleccionado Tipo de instalación = Tienda, solicita la siguiente información para la creación de la base de datos. En el caso de que la base de datos indicada no exista, se creará y se creará el usuario con la contraseña indicada. Además de los datos solicitados para Central, solicita completar:
En caso de instalar la tienda en el mismo servidor que Central, se pueden:
Utilizando de la opción "Verificar conexión con la base de datos" se pueden corroborar los datos ingresados, en caso de que exista la base de datos. NOTA: los nombres de los hosts deben ser ingresados en letra minúscula (3.c) Paso: Bridge Manager config - BM TiendaEn el caso de haber seleccionado Tipo de instalación = Tienda, solicita la siguiente información para conectarse con el Bridge Manager Central. Completar:
NOTA: los nombres de los hosts deben ser ingresados en letra minúscula (4) Paso: Configuración algoritmo de Hashing de ContraseñasCompletar:
(5) Paso: Progreso de la instalaciónUna vez completada toda la información de los pasos anteriores se accede a esta pantalla final. También se acceda a esta pantalla en caso de NO haber tildado la opción de aceptación de términos y condiciones. Seleccionar "Instalar" para iniciar la instalación. Durante la instalación informa el progreso de la siguiente manera: Durante y post instalación, al presionar "Enseñar det..." permite ver el log de la instalación y el detalle de los errores. En caso de estar realizando una instalación de una tienda, se conecta automáticamente al central y se descarga todos los datos maestros requeridos. Al finalizar la instalación informa: Al finalizar la instalación se debe verificar en la salida informada (solapa "salida"): 1) que no haya habido errores 2) que todos los logs de respuesta "ack" tengan código 0, por ejemplo: {"ack":0} NOTA: En cualquier pantalla del instalador podrá solicitar la cancelación de la instalación con el botón "Cancelar". |
BM - Instalación silenciosa
...
Expandir |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Paso: Configurar parámetrosPara modificar los parámetros de la instalación se debe editar el archivo ant.install.properties que se encuentra en la carpeta en donde se encuentra el instalador. Tomar el archivo correspondiente a la instalación que se quiere realizar (central o tienda, cada uno tiene su propio archivo).
Paso: Ejecutar instalaciónCopiar el archivo en el directorio donde se encuentra el instalador y desde donde se ejecutará el mismo en modalidad silencioso. Para iniciar la instalación, abrir la ventana de línea de comando en modo administrador: Navegar hasta el directorio en donde se encuentre el archivo instalador. Desde ese directorio, ejecutar el siguiente comando, indicando el nombre del archivo instalador disponible:
Ejemplo: c:\Descargas\java –jar bridge-manager-installer-7.0.0-SNAPSHOT.jar text.auto Se descomprimirá el archivo informando en la ventana de comando "Loading self extractor…" abriéndose un popUp donde irá informando el avance. A medida que el instalador va ejecutando sus pasos, se irán informando en la ventana de comandos. Al finalizar la instalación se informará en la ventana de comando como "Terminado" |
BM - Resultado de la instalación
...
Expandir |
---|
Log de proceso de instalaciónEl registro del log de la instalación se puede encontrar en el archivo ant.install.log, ubicado en el directorio del instalador. Allí se puede acceder al detalle de toda la operatoria realizada al momento de la instalación.e Log de configuración de instalaciónLuego de haber completado el proceso de instalación, junto al archivo instalador, se podrá encontrar el archivo ant.install.properties en donde se encuentra detallada toda la configuración seleccionada durante la instalación y puede utilizarse en una instalación silenciosa. Base de datosLuego de la instalación se contará con el servidor de base de datos instalado (en caso de que no existiera previamente) de MongoDB con dos bases de datos:
Servicios del sistemaTerminado el proceso de instalación, podrá chequearse en los servicios del sistema la existencia de nuevos servicios que ya estarán ejecutandose de manera automática, lo cual permite indicar la correcta instalación y puesta en funcionamiento:
Ejemplo Estructura de directoriosLuego de haber completado el proceso de instalación, quedará una estructura de directorios similar a la siguiente en el directorio de instalación:
Ejemplo de estructura de una instalación en Windows, realizada en el directorio BMT: Datos maestrosAl finalizar la instalación de un Bridge Manager en modalidad Tienda, se importan del Central los datos maestros. Desde la consola de administración, opción Monitoreo> Monitor de Importación se puede visualizar los errores que pudieron haberse generado durante la importación. |
...
Expandir |
---|
Consola de administraciónAl finalizar la instalación quedan automáticamente ejecutándose los servicios que hacen que esté disponible la consola de administración. Para acceder, ingresar en un navegador web el nombre del servidor y el puerto indicado en la instalación. ej: http://10.4.201.54:8180/ Se accede a la pantalla de login: NOTA: si la aplicación BRIDGE MANAGER no levanta automáticamente luego de la instalación, REINICIAR los servicios del sistema Ejemplo: En caso de que se requiera inactivar la aplicación se deben detener los servicios (Ver: BM - Resultado de la instalación, sección Servicios). NOTA: para el login el super usuario: suser, contraseña: suser123 Este usuario no debería ser utilizado por el retailer sino por soporte interno de Napse. Para tal fin de se aconseja crear un usuario administrador propio para que utilice el retailer. |
...
Expandir |
---|
Paso: Dar de baja los serviciosPara iniciar la desinstalación, abrir la ventana de línea de comando en modo administrador: Navegar hasta el directorio en donde se haya realizado la instalación. Se dispone de un desintalador por componente instalado, correspondiente a una carpeta. Desde cada una de las carpetas ejecutar su desinstalador indicando: removeService.bat De esta forma, se irán dando de baja los servicios que se encuentran ejecutándose. Ejemplo: Si la instalación del BM Central fue en el siguiente directorio C:\Users\carla.escalera\AMBIENTES\BRIDGE71\BMC En cada una de las siguientes carpetas se instalará un removeService.bat
Para eliminar el servicio se deberá ir hasta dicha carpeta y ejecutar el removeService.bat El ejecutarse se cerrará en forma automática la ventana de cmd y se eliminará el servicio. Paso: Base de datosSe requiere remover manualmente las bases de datos creadas en la instalación. En el caso de no utilizar el motor de base de datos para otros fines, se sugiere desinstalarla: 2) Desinstalar MongoDB (desde la opción del sistema operativo para quitar aplicaciones). 3) Borrar la carpeta donde se encuentra instalado MongoDB, dado que mantiene configuraciones previas y no se elimina automáticamente al desintalar. Paso: Eliminar archivosEliminar manualmente los archivos que se generaron en el directorio de instalación. |
...
- El nombre de la tabla o collection debe ser exactamente el mismo del modelo de datos de Mongo.
Ejemplo de como deben ser los nombres de los archivos:
c) Contenido ejemplo de cada archivo/sentencia
...